The ingredients needed to make Thai beef salad:
  1. Get 200 grams Beef. Preferably quick fry steak.
  2. Prepare 4 tbsp Thai Seasoning
  3. Make ready 1/2 cup Cooking Oil
  4. Get 1 tsp finely chopped Garlic
  5. Prepare Salad
  6. Take 1 Rocket
  7. Get 1 Few leaves of fresh Coriander
  8. Take 1 Cherry Tomatoes
  9. Take 1 Red Onion, sliced
  10. Get 1 Finely juliened Carrot
  11. Make ready 1 Crispy Noodles
  12. Prepare 1 can also add Capsicum and Mung Bean Sprouts. My daughter wont eat them so have ommited them on this occasion.

Instructions to make Thai beef salad:
  1. Combine oil, thai seasoning and garlic in a bowl. Slice beef and coat well. Refrigerate over night or for atleast 30 mins.
  2. Mix together salad ingredients with your choice of dressing. Preferably a vinegarette. I use a mango and chilli dressing. Portion on to plates.
  3. Heat pan and fry beef until browned but not well done.Place on top of salad. Garnish with extra coriander leaves or noodles. Enjoy.
